Understanding MP4 and MP3 Formats
Before converting files, it's useful to understand the difference between these two popular formats.
MP4
MP4 is a multimedia container capable of storing:
-
Video
-
Audio
-
Images
-
Subtitles
-
Metadata
It is supported by nearly every smartphone, computer, television, and streaming platform.
MP3
MP3 is one of the most universally accepted audio formats ever created. It compresses audio efficiently while maintaining impressive sound quality.
Its benefits include:
-
Small file sizes
-
Wide device compatibility
-
Fast downloads
-
Easy sharing
-
Offline listening
Because of these advantages, MP3 remains the preferred audio format for millions of users.
Benefits of Converting MP4 to MP3
Save Storage Space
Video files consume much more storage than audio files.
For example:
-
MP4 video: 500 MB
-
MP3 audio: 40–70 MB
If the visuals are unnecessary, converting the file dramatically reduces storage requirements.

Features to Look for in an MP4 to MP3 Converter
Not every converter offers the same quality. Choosing the right one ensures better results.
Important features include:
High Audio Quality
Look for support for multiple bitrate options such as:
-
128 kbps
-
192 kbps
-
256 kbps
-
320 kbps
Higher bitrates preserve better sound quality.

Best Practices for High-Quality MP3 Output
To get the best results:
-
Use the highest-quality original MP4 available.
-
Choose an appropriate bitrate.
-
Avoid repeated conversions.
-
Keep the original file as a backup.
-
Store converted audio in organized folders.
Following these practices helps maintain excellent audio quality.
